## Break-Glass Access: Tidesong Widget Feed

Support team: the Tidesong tide-table widget pulls predictions from our Moonharrow feed. If the feed credentials expire mid-incident and coastal customers see stale tables, you may invoke break-glass access — but only after confirming the outage in the status channel and logging the invocation. Break-glass unlocks a temporary read-only token generator on the admin host. To open it, you will be prompted for the recovery passphrase shown directly below this sentence.

strongbox words: druvan-lamys-eliius-jorax-istox-soreth-ulays-gilix-ralix-oliiel-norwyn-casvan-praius

## Service Accounts — PeriodWeaver Solver

The PeriodWeaver timetable solver runs under the svc-periodweaver account, which owns the constraint cache and the nightly re-solve jobs. This account should never be used for interactive logins. Its permissions are limited to the scheduling schema and the notification relay at Harkwell Academy's staging cluster. If the relay rejects requests, check token expiry first. The account authenticates to the internal roster service using the key below.

app token of fajop-fahif = qvz4-AnML

Quarterly Planning Note — Insurance Renewal

Branch managers: the renewal of Ashcombe Retail Group's combined property and liability cover is due next quarter. Please verify site asset registers and incident logs by month-end, as premiums will reflect updated valuations. Underwriters have flagged the Northgate warehouse for a follow-up inspection. The confidential note on our related business plans appears immediately below.

confidential, kahog-bawif: The northern region missed its Pramir quota by 20.0 percent last quarter. Casaxek Freight plans to lower the Fraion list price by 41.5 percent in December. The finance team signed off on a budget of $236.4 million for Project Druius. The renewal with Fenysix Partners closes at $91.3 million a year, 2.1 percent below the last contract.